 The 2026 Global Crisis: A Legal and Economic Perspective on the Impact in India

Global Instability and the 30-Day Oil Waiver: 

A Legal and Economic Briefing.

As we enter the second week of March 2026, the intersection of international law and global energy markets has taken a dramatic turn. On March 6, the US Treasury Department issued a critical 30-day waiver allowing Indian refiners to purchase Russian crude oil currently stranded at sea.

From my perspective as an Advocate, this is a fascinating study in "Emergency Jurisdiction." While the West Asia conflict intensifies—with Brent crude hitting $94 per barrel on March 6—this waiver acts as a necessary legal "valve" to prevent an energy crisis in the Global South.

1. The Energy & Inflation Crisis

"As of March 2026, the escalation in Tehran—specifically the strikes on oil infrastructure—is no longer just a Middle Eastern concern. For the Indian common man, this is hitting the pocketbook today. With domestic LPG prices already rising by ₹60 to ₹913 in Delhi this week, we are seeing the direct 'war premium' on our energy security. As an Advocate, I see this as a challenge to our economic stability."

2. Trade and the "Hormuz Factor"

"With nearly 90% of our crude oil imported and 40% passing through the Strait of Hormuz, any prolonged closure is a threat to our GDP. Our exporters of Basmati rice and pharmaceuticals are already facing rising freight and insurance costs. In my 36 years of legal practice, I’ve seen how such disruptions can lead to force majeure claims and trade disputes that affect thousands of Indian livelihoods."

20% of global oil passes here daily; any disruption directly impacts our local fuel prices in India. 

LPG Price Hike: We have already seen a ₹60 increase in domestic LPG cylinders as of March 8. This is the first hike since April 2025 and reflects the immediate human cost of global instability.
